Robert Max Bryant, 72, of Pryor, Oklahoma, passed away on Sunday, December 18, 2011 in Pryor. He was born on September 9, 1939 in Pryor, Oklahoma, the son of W. C. Bryant Jr. and Beatrice Mae (Raper) Bryant. He graduated from Chouteau High School in 1957, working for several companies before attending Medical Lab School working for Craig General Hospital as a Medical Lab Tech and xray Tech. He later worked for Grand Valley Hospital, then Physicians Lab of Pryor and on to Vinita Medical Association, retiring in 2003. He became CLEET certified as a security officer and worked for the Casino in Catoosa, American Airlines, GRDA Coal Plant, and General Mills. He later started with the Quality Control Lab at Red Devil, Inc. leaving in 2009 to enjoy home life. He was a member of the Elks Lodge, Cooks Club and the National Rifle Association. Robert was of the Orthodox Christian Faith. He married Djubaedah Sastrasasmita on November 24, 1998 in Roswell, New Mexico. Robert enjoyed life and will be so very missed by all who knew and loved him.
